Different Types of Home Schooling Programs in California

In California, a wide range of homeschooling programs are available to families. One popular option is the charter school homeschooling program. Charter schools are publicly funded but operate independently. These programs provide families with curriculum, resources, and teacher support and oversight. Another option is the private school satellite program (PSP). PSPs are private schools that offer homeschooling as an alternative to traditional classroom instruction. They provide families with curriculum, record-keeping, and guidance while allowing parents to control their child’s education.

Families can also choose to create their independent homeschooling program. This option allows parents to design their curriculum and teaching methods entirely. Some families also opt for online homeschooling programs, where instruction is delivered through online platforms, providing flexibility and access to a wide range of resources. The diverse options ensure families find a homeschooling program that aligns with their educational philosophy and their child’s unique needs.

California Home Schooling Laws and Regulations

Before embarking on a homeschooling journey, it’s essential to understand the laws and regulations governing homeschooling in California. California is one of the most homeschool-friendly states in the U.S., and parents have the right to educate their children at home. However, there are specific requirements that must be met. Firstly, parents must file a private school affidavit annually, stating they are establishing a private school in their home. Additionally, parents must provide a curriculum that includes the required subjects, such as English, mathematics, social studies, and science. Regular assessments or evaluations may also be necessary to ensure adequate progress.

California homeschooling families must familiarize themselves with the legal requirements and stay up-to-date with any changes or updates to the homeschooling laws. Several organizations are available to provide guidance and resources to help families navigate the legal aspects of homeschooling.

Resources and Support for Home Schooling Families in California

Homeschooling can be a rewarding journey, but it has challenges. Fortunately, numerous resources and support networks are available to homeschooling families in California. Here are some valuable resources to consider:

  1. California Homeschool Network: The California Homeschool Network (CHN) is a statewide organization that promotes homeschooling organizations and families. It offers resources on legal requirements, curriculum options, and networking opportunities.
  2. Homeschool Association of California: The Homeschool Association of California (HSC) is a non-profit organization that encourages homeschooling families. It organizes conferences, events, organizations, and families and provides educational opportunities.
